pub struct Minus {
pub span: Span,
}
Expand description
A ‘-’ token.
Fields§
§span: Span
Trait Implementations§
source§impl PartialEq for Minus
impl PartialEq for Minus
impl Copy for Minus
impl Eq for Minus
impl StructuralEq for Minus
impl StructuralPartialEq for Minus
Auto Trait Implementations§
impl RefUnwindSafe for Minus
impl Send for Minus
impl Sync for Minus
impl Unpin for Minus
impl UnwindSafe for Minus
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<T> CloneWithNode for Twhere
T: Clone,
impl<T> CloneWithNode for Twhere
T: Clone,
fn clone_with_node(&mut self) -> T
fn clone_without_node(&self) -> T
source§impl<T> Convert for T
impl<T> Convert for T
source§fn convert<U>(self, context: &CompileContext) -> Expr<U>where
U: ConvertFrom<T>,
fn convert<U>(self, context: &CompileContext) -> Expr<U>where
U: ConvertFrom<T>,
Errors Read more
source§fn can_convert<U>(&self) -> boolwhere
U: ConvertFrom<T>,
fn can_convert<U>(&self) -> boolwhere
U: ConvertFrom<T>,
Errors Read more